Danny: I just did some measuring inside my '05 Magnum. With the back passenger-side seatback folded flat (requires moving up front passenger seat more than halfway to clear the rear headrest) you have 77 inches max length front to rear, but only 15 inches width, because the passenger-side seatback is the narrower of the two. On the driver side, the wider rear seatback gives you 23 inches of space. My width measurements are between the wheelwells, not above them. Hope that helps you.
